When it comes to Centella asiatica, some people may be familiar with this medicine, especially patients who have suffered from gallstones. Because in traditional Chinese medicine, there is a better prescription for removing stones, called Sanjin Stone Removal Decoction, which is based on Centella asiatica, chicken gizzard lining, and Sandy Beach as the main ingredients. It has a good effect on gallstones, kidney stones and other diseases. Efficacy and function According to traditional Chinese medicine, Centella asiatica tastes sweet, slightly bitter and has a cool nature. It enters the liver, gallbladder, kidney and bladder meridians. The main function is to prevent stones and promote bile excretion. It can promote diuresis and relieve stranguria, clear away heat and detoxify, clear away damp-heat, treat stranguria with sand, painful urination, jaundice and red urine. It is mainly used to treat liver, gallbladder and urinary system stones; stranguria due to heat, edema due to nephritis, jaundice due to damp heat, sores, carbuncles, snake bites and injuries due to falls. 1. Diuretic Centella asiatica can clear away heat and promote diuresis, so that evil heat can be discharged downward. Once the symptoms of heat accumulation in the bladder are eliminated, related symptoms such as small amount of urination, yellow urine, etc. can be eliminated. 2. To relieve urinary stones Centella asiatica can cause increased pressure in the upper ureteral cavity, enhanced ureteral peristalsis, and increased urine volume. It has a squeezing and impact effect on ureteral stones, promoting the excretion of ureteral stones. 3. Relieve cough and reduce phlegm This herb is bitter and cold in nature. In traditional Chinese medicine, bitterness can dry out dampness, which accumulates and turns into phlegm. Removing dampness can remove phlegm, so Centella asiatica has the effect of relieving cough and reducing phlegm. 4. Detoxification and swelling It has certain therapeutic effects on malignant ulcers, swellings, poisonous snake bites, etc. Generally, it is better to take the fresh product as juice orally or apply it externally. When using it, it can also be used in combination with other Chinese medicines such as dandelion and wild chrysanthemum. 5. Diuresis and jaundice It is mainly suitable for various diseases caused by damp-heat jaundice. Goldfin coin can not only clear the fire of the liver and gallbladder, but also remove dampness and heat in the lower abdomen. It is indeed effective in clearing heat, dampness and relieving jaundice. In clinical use, it can also be used in combination with other Chinese medicines. For example, in the treatment of damp-heat jaundice, it can be used in combination with Artemisia capillaris, Gardenia jasminoides, Polygonum cuspidatum and other Chinese medicines. |
